Also, weight doesnt tell us anything useful about your feet. Weight doesnt even really have that much of a bearing on calf volume which is usually the most inconsequential fit parameter for boots. At minimum we would want to know the width of your foot in mm, your instep height, arch height, and whether or not you have a narrow Achilles. We would also like to know what you ski and how you ski it to gauge flex and other features. This doesnt even account for the random little physiological things that are particular to everyone. Going to a good bootfitter is the only good option here.
